The Rise of "Komik Anekdot" as a Political Tool

The use of humor as a means of political commentary has a long history in Indonesia. During the colonial era, satirical cartoons and caricatures were used to criticize Dutch rule. This tradition continued after independence, with "komik anekdot" becoming increasingly popular in the 1970s and 1980s. During this period, the genre flourished as a way for artists to express their views on social and political issues, often in a veiled manner to avoid censorship. The use of humor allowed for a subtle yet effective critique of the government, its policies, and the prevailing social norms.

Stylistic Features of "Komik Anekdot"

"Komik anekdot" is characterized by its use of simple, relatable stories that often draw inspiration from everyday life. The humor is typically based on exaggeration, irony, and wordplay. The visual style is often minimalist, with simple line drawings and bold colors. This visual simplicity allows for the humor to be easily understood by a wide audience, regardless of their level of literacy. The use of relatable characters and situations further enhances the accessibility of the genre, making it a powerful tool for engaging with a diverse population.
